There are no direct train services that runs from Lake Como to Belluno. However, you can instead can take several connecting trains with a changeover in Varenna Esino, Milano Centrale and Venezia Mestre. These services run every 4 hours and will take a minimum of 6hrs.
Trenord, Trenitalia, ItaloTreno, Swiss Railways and Trenitalia EuroCity run train services between Lake Como and Belluno. Trains depart every 4 hours and will take around 6hrs, however, this may vary depending on the particular service and whether it runs express or stops all stations.

There are no direct bus services that runs from Lake Como to Belluno. However, you can instead can take several connecting buses with changeovers in Lecco, Milano - Lampugnano M1 and Venice Mestre. These services run once daily and will take a minimum of 6h 40m.
Autostradale, FlixBus, Itabus, Blablabus, Union Ivkoni, ATVO S.p.A. and Brusutti SRL run regular bus services between Lake Como and Belluno. Buses run once daily and take around 6h 40m on average but will vary depending on you book with.

The closest major airport to Belluno is Treviso Airport (TSF) (TSF) which is approximately 70km (44 miles) from Belluno. Venice Marco Polo Airport (VCE) (VCE) and Verona Villafranca Airport (VRN) (VRN) are also nearby and might be a better alternative airport depending on where you are flying from.
